Output ded6e6b98abb3473004e172d511ed3c8f9df7cc4d79eeb2aca739e5fd708a851:0

value
7532107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ab1f7ce462a2a1e1f99361e926ad9581ad92e676 OP_EQUAL
address
3HHqCAKviyoMRD55kgQdFQSdx6SyJd7seA
transaction
ded6e6b98abb3473004e172d511ed3c8f9df7cc4d79eeb2aca739e5fd708a851
confirmations
371742
spent
true